The Home Orchard Society apple fertility e-book states that Northern spy is partially self fertile -- that is, it *may* set fruit without a pollinator, but yields will be better if there is another apple tree to serve as a pollinator. The use of Granny Smith as the pollinator for a Red Delicious block will allow for easier picker discrimination between the red and green coloured fruit, and this would avoid the two varieties being mistakenly picked and mixed in the bin. Rootstocks are plants with pre-established root systems onto which a cutting or a bud from another plant is grafted, allowing for control of vigor and/or disease-resistant abilities. Northern Spy: Northern Spy is another venerable apple, discovered south of Rochester, New York, around the beginning of the 19th century as surviving sprouts of a seedling that had died. Most apple trees are not self-fruitful, so you must plant more than one cultivar in order to produce a crop of apples.
